The four fundamental freedoms in Canada are freedom of expression, freedom of religion, freedom of assembly, and freedom of association. These freedoms are protected under the Canadian Charter of Rights and Freedoms and are essential to maintaining a democratic society where individuals can express themselves, practice their religion, gather peacefully, and form groups or organizations.
